PROVIDENCE, Rhode Island, Jan. 26 -- Sen. Jack Reed, D-Rhode Island, issued the following news release:
With members of the Rhode Island National Guard returning home over the weekend from their deployment to our nation's capital, where they successfully helped facilitate the inauguration of President Joe Biden, U.S. Senator Jack Reed (D-RI) says more federal dollars will also be heading to Rhode Island to cover the costs of the Guard's COVID-19 response costs.
